"The Cultural Capital of Kerala"

Thrissur (Trichur) Experience: Thrissur(Trichur), the cultural capital of the state, is well known for its rich cultural history. The 'Thrissur Pooram' festival is a popular tourist attraction in south India. Historically, Thrissur was the Capital of the Kingdom of Cochin.
Food, sight-seeing and shopping: Flavors vary in different parts of the district, which are influenced by various communities respectively. Though there is a handfull of Fast Food franchises in the town , the place is mostly known for its traditional food .
Activities & things to do: The Guruvayur Temple , the elephant sanctuary nearby the temple , The Kerala Kalamandalam at Cheruthuruthy , The Athirappilly Waterfalls , The Cheraman Juma Masjid in Kodungallur etc.
Travel tips, How to reach, travel warnings etc: Thrissur is easily accessible by rail , road and air. It is situated 70 Kms from ernakulam , 50 Kms to The Nedumbassery International Airport.

"1-Day Trip to Thrissur"

Thrissur (Trichur) Experience: I come from Mumbai, so did not find Thrissur a big town, so you can very well get a jist of the city within 3 hours. This city is famous for a Hindu festival which takes place in April-May. But in case you are going anytime outside that period, the only fascinating places to visit I found were the Bible Tower. This is a magnificent piece of work. This is closed on Mondays, and is open till 6:30 pm on weekdays. Apart from this, I roamed around the circle adjoining the Press Club. There's a mall called Citi Centre and various smaller towns. Decent stuff to shop for but nothing unique. Coffee at the Indian Coffee House was good. The one-thing which people did mention was to buy Banana Chips from A-1 Bakery near the Bus Stand. These were good, were natural than the ones we get in Mumbai
Food, sight-seeing and shopping: The market shuts 8 pm onwards. Had to struggle find a wine-shop around Press Club. Finally entered a bar, but they didnt have beer cans
Activities & things to do: Bible Tower. This is the only place I visited. Other places are Art Museum and Zoo. But did not match my interests, so skipped it
Travel tips, How to reach, travel warnings etc: There's no direct bus from the Cochin Airport to Thrissur. I ended up catching an auto from Airport to Angamaly Bus Stand, which cost me Rs.100. This is a 6km drive, but was unable to bargain much. From Angamaly Bus Stand, I took a bus (non-ac) which took me to Thrissur. This cost me Rs.35 and was around a 1.5 hour journey (somewhere between 50-60 kms). No traffic jams seen, so the journey was smooth. The return journey was also similar. They say there are private buses running from the airport to Angamaly Bus Stand, but was unsure about the frequency, hence, didn't explore that channel

"Holidaying at Thrissur"

Thrissur (Trichur) Experience: Thrissur is a famous and historical place having its own charm. The World Famous Thrissur Pooram Festival is held annually held, which attracts tourists from all over the world. For the orthodox, there are plenty of ancient temples and churches.
Food, sight-seeing and shopping: Vegetarians better brace up for there are only few good hotels and often in these hotels one may have to wait for along time to be served. Non-vegetarians have better choice. Old market place is where one can find traditional items like spices, cashew nuts etc. As is a fact in Kerala, there are plenty of Jewellery shops .
Activities & things to do: Temples and Churches hold a charm of their own. It is an unforgettable event. Famous Guruvayoor Temple is only an hours journey. There is also the Peechi Dam for those interested to expore deeper parts of the district.
Travel tips, How to reach, travel warnings etc: Well connected by Train, and National Highway.
